Skin Problems
-
The NIH states that proper amounts of zinc can help cure common ailments, such as acne and boils, as well as more serious skin disorders like leg ulcers. It achieves this effect by helping to maintain the integrity of skin and mucosal membranes.
Function
-
According to Zest for Life, maker of specialized vitamin supplements, zinc fights skin disorders effectively because of its role in the synthesis of protein and collagen, as well as basic cell division.

Warning
-
Zinc toxicity results from excessive intake of the supplement, and the symptoms can include nausea, vomiting, diarrhea and abdominal cramps. The NIH publishes the recommended amounts of zinc for men, women and children.
